Entry-Level Job Opportunities for Coding Freshers

Students with coding skills can apply for several entry-level positions in the technology industry.

Software Developer

Software developers design and build applications used by businesses and consumers.

Skills required:
Python
Java
C++
Data structures
Algorithms

Typical responsibilities:
• Writing application code
• Testing software
• Debugging programs
• Improving existing systems

Average starting salary (India)

₹4 LPA – ₹12 LPA

Top companies:
Google, Microsoft, Infosys, TCS, Amazon

Web Developer

Web developers build websites and web applications.

Skills required:
HTML
CSS
JavaScript
React
Node.js

Example projects:
• E-commerce websites
• Online learning platforms
• Business websites

Average salary (India)

₹3.5 LPA – ₹10 LPA

Data Analyst

Data analysts interpret large datasets to help businesses make decisions.

Skills required:
Python
SQL
Excel
Data visualization tools

Industries hiring data analysts:
Finance
Healthcare
Marketing
E-commerce

Average salary

₹5 LPA – ₹12 LPA

AI / Machine Learning Engineer

AI engineers build systems that can learn from data.

Skills required:
Python
Machine Learning
Deep Learning
TensorFlow / PyTorch

Applications include:
• Recommendation systems
• Image recognition
• Chatbots

Average salary

₹8 LPA – ₹25 LPA

Cybersecurity Analyst

Cybersecurity professionals protect digital systems from cyber attacks.

Skills required:
Networking
Python
Security tools
Ethical hacking

Average salary

₹6 LPA – ₹20 LPA

Freelancing Opportunities for Coders

Students with coding skills can also work as freelancers.

Popular freelancing work includes:

• Website development
• Mobile app development
• Automation scripts
• Data analysis projects

Platforms:

Upwork
Freelancer
Fiverr
Toptal

Freelancers can earn anywhere between ₹50,000 to ₹3,00,000 per month depending on skill level.

5-Year Career Growth Roadmap for a Programmer

Year 1: Junior Developer

Focus on learning and building projects.

Responsibilities:
• Writing simple programs
• Learning company tech stack
• Working under senior developers

Salary range:
₹4 LPA – ₹8 LPA

Year 2: Software Developer

Develop stronger coding and debugging skills.

Responsibilities:
• Building modules of applications
• Collaborating with teams
• Contributing to product development

Salary range:
₹6 LPA – ₹15 LPA

Year 3: Senior Developer

Develop advanced technical expertise.

Responsibilities:
• Designing software architecture
• Mentoring junior developers
• Leading development tasks

Salary range:
₹12 LPA – ₹25 LPA

Year 4: Technical Lead / Specialist

Professionals start leading projects.

Roles:
Technical Lead
AI Specialist
Cloud Engineer
Data Scientist

Salary range:
₹18 LPA – ₹40 LPA

Year 5: Engineering Manager / Architect

Senior professionals manage teams or design complex systems.

Roles include:
Engineering Manager
Software Architect
AI Research Engineer
Startup Founder

Salary range:
₹30 LPA – ₹70 LPA+
